The Moral Impact of a Single Shot: Alcohol's Influence on Harmful Behavior

TL;DR Summary
A study conducted by neuroscientists and psychologists suggests that consuming just one alcoholic drink can make individuals more inclined to engage in harmful behavior towards others or animals and engage in impure acts. The study surveyed 329 participants across five categories of moral fiber and found that those who had consumed alcohol were 4% more likely to consider harming others and nearly 7% more likely to engage in impure acts. The researchers hope that further studies will be conducted to better understand the impact of alcohol on human morality.
